Pricing Analysis
Price comparison per million tokens
For input processing, Claude 3.5 Haiku ($0.80/1M tokens) is 8.0x more expensive than Qwen3 235B A22B ($0.10/1M tokens).
For output processing, Claude 3.5 Haiku ($4.00/1M tokens) is 40.0x more expensive than Qwen3 235B A22B ($0.10/1M tokens).
In conclusion, Claude 3.5 Haiku is more expensive than Qwen3 235B A22B.*
* Using a 3:1 ratio of input to output tokens
Context Window
Maximum input and output token capacity
Claude 3.5 Haiku accepts 200,000 input tokens compared to Qwen3 235B A22B's 128,000 tokens. Claude 3.5 Haiku can generate longer responses up to 200,000 tokens, while Qwen3 235B A22B is limited to 128,000 tokens.
License
Usage and distribution terms
Claude 3.5 Haiku is licensed under a proprietary license, while Qwen3 235B A22B uses Apache 2.0.
License differences may affect how you can use these models in commercial or open-source projects.

Release Timeline
When each model was launched
Claude 3.5 Haiku was released on 2024-10-22, while Qwen3 235B A22B was released on 2025-04-29.
Qwen3 235B A22B is 6 months newer than Claude 3.5 Haiku.
